Frame-level bit allocation based on incremental PID algorithm and frame complexity estimation

Liquan Shen,Zhi Liu,Zhaoyang Zhang,Xuli Shi
DOI: https://doi.org/10.1016/j.jvcir.2008.08.003
IF: 2.887
2009-01-01
Journal of Visual Communication and Image Representation
Abstract:Since the current rate control schemes in H.264 do not have the capability of efficient frame-level bit allocation, the video quality varies significantly from frame to frame especially for sequences with sudden scene changes or high motion activities. To overcome the limitation of frame-level bit allocation, we improve H.264 rate control scheme using two tools, the incremental proportional-integral-differential (PID) algorithm and the frame complexity estimation. The incremental PID algorithm is first introduced to control the buffer and reduce the influence of the buffer abrupt fluctuation in the process of frame-level bit allocation. To reduce more video quality variations, the frame target bit allocation is also adjusted by frame complexity that is estimated by residual energy. Simulation results show that the proposed rate control scheme, without introducing expensive computational complexity, decreases the average standard deviation of video quality by 32.29%.
What problem does this paper attempt to address?